I installed the computer without problems so far. I purchased the Windows 8.1 student edition from Microsoft and installed it via USB in several attempts, but each failed. I mounted an ISO on the USB drive, which allowed the installation to proceed up to the HDD, not the SSD. After restarting, it reported the error irql_not_less_or_equal. When I used the standard Windows installer on the USB and tried to install, it said there were no drivers available. I’m unsure what to do next.
